== Aggregation Semantics == Geographic aggregation of pesticide runoff concentration data is typically performed at watershed or catchment scales to reflect hydrological connectivity and land use influences. Temporal aggregation can range from event-based sampling to seasonal or annual summaries, depending on monitoring objectives and data availability. Cross-signal aggregation may involve integrating pesticide runoff concentration with related environmental signals such as pesticide application intensity, soil erosion rates, and ecotoxicity indices to provide comprehensive assessments of chemical loading and ecological impact. Aggregation methods prioritize consistency in spatial and temporal scales to support comparative analyses and trend detection.
